> + apcs: syscon@2011000 {
> + compatible = "syscon";
> + reg = <0x2011000 0x1000>;
> + };

This is actually a clock controller block that hw designers decided was
good place to shove the ipc bits (because there's room!). Can we call it

l2cc: clock-controller@2011000 {
compatible = "syscon";
reg = <0x2011000 0x1000>;
};

Eventually I'll add the specific krait compatible when we merge krait
clock support:

l2cc: clock-controller@2011000 {
compatible = "qcom,kpss-gcc", "syscon";
reg = <0x2011000 0x1000>;
clock-output-names = "acpu_l2_aux";
};
